# Sas average across columns

In this post, we investigated the line plot in SAS with PROC SGPLOT. We see that it is easy to create a simple line plot with the Series Statement. Also, we can alter the plot to our liking with various statements and options in the SAS SGPLOT Procedure. I encourage you to browse the Documentation and familiarize yourself with the many options. Sailing Over the ACROSS Hurdle in PROC REPORT Cynthia L. Zender, SAS Institute Inc., Cary, NC ABSTRACT To get the full benefit from PROC REPORT, the savvy programmer needs to master ACROSS usage and the COMPUTE block. Timing issues with PROC REPORT and absolute column references can unlock the power of PROC REPORT.also covers how SAS handles missing values when you sum data. INTRODUCTION Let us first start with the most basic concepts of the SUM function and further explain the best possible way to summarize data including horizontal summation (across variables), vertical summation (across observations), and cumulative summation (running totals).total and average values across observations using the data step. We have a simple SAS program in which we want to loop through the observations twice. The first time we will add up a column across all the rows and get the total and average value. For the second loop we will compare the value from the specific row against the total and/or ...

If you don't like the way SAS splits long headings across multiple rows, you can take control of it yourself by using a split character in the column label. When the REPORT procedure encounters the split character in a column heading, it breaks the heading and continues the heading on the next line.

Dec 11, 2012 · Now that we've covered the basics - creating calculations, using functions and casting data - we'll have a look at numerical and then (separately) string expressions. Formulae, Expressions and Calculations in SQL (this blog) Arithmetic and Numerical Functions. Working with text (including string functions) CASE WHEN statement.

##### Centennial airport hangar rental

A: SAS loads an array with more than two dimensions across the first row, then across the second row, then across the third row, etc. When the first matrix is filled, SAS then fills the array's second matrix, loading across the first row. SAS continues in this manner until the array is full. Maximum and Minimum in SAS - Row wise and column wise. In order to calculate Maximum and Minimum in SAS we will be using max () and min () function. In order to calculate row wise maximum in SAS we will be using max () function in SAS Datastep. In order to calculate column wise maximum in SAS we will be using max () function in proc sql.Dec 07, 2016 · Re: how to calculate average. Data transfomations can generally only be done in a DATA step or PROC SQL. DefinitelyNOT in a proc sort. SAS is a procedure-oriented tool (some call it a language). So ... Move the "avg=" statement after the SET statement. And termnate the data step (and the proc sort step) with a "run;" statement.

The SUM function in SAS and in SPSS sounds like a great tool to use for scoring an additive scale. It is, but be careful if you have missing data. If you are using SAS, look at the below programs, output, and explanations. If you are a SPSS user, jump to an example using SPSS. SAS SUM(OF var list)

documentation.sas.com

Luckily, SQL makes this really easy. To select multiple columns from a table, simply separate the column names with commas! For example, this query selects two columns, name and birthdate, from the people table: SELECT name, birthdate FROM people; Sometimes, you may want to select all columns from a table. Jul 15, 2009 · A. The program fails execution because the SAS data sets on the MERGE statement are. in two different libraries. B. The program fails execution because the same SAS data set is referenced for both. read and write operations. C. The program executes successfully and a temporary SAS data set is created. From The SAS ® Programmer's PROC ... 4.4.4 Hide a Column under an ACROSS .....138 4.4.5 Vertical Page Breaks..... 139 4.4.6 Use Macro to Create Column References ...

An example of a little-known option is the Idgroup Option in the Output Statement. I use this in the blog post 3 Ways to Select Top N By Group in SAS. The documentations is the best reference for Proc Summary. However, the brilliant book Carpenter's Guide to Innovative SAS Techniques has an entire chapter on the topic. Read chapter 7 and you ...

6 Responses to "SAS : Count Missing and Non missing Across Columns" Anonymous 29 June 2017 at 22:37 In the above program, there are 4 observations, and NOBS is used to calculate the number of observations, so how can we calculate number of variables.1. Introduction. This module will explore missing data in SAS, focusing on numeric missing data. It will describe how to indicate missing data in your raw data files, how missing data are handled in SAS procedures, and how to handle missing data in a SAS data step.Suppose we did a reaction time study with six subjects, and the subjects reaction time was measured three times.

To group rows into groups, you use the GROUP BY clause. The GROUP BY clause is an optional clause of the SELECT statement that combines rows into groups based on matching values in specified columns. One row is returned for each group. You often use the GROUP BY in conjunction with an aggregate function such as MIN, MAX, AVG, SUM, or COUNT to ... There is one input table, called SALES, that contains the following data: Sample Input Table for Summarizing Data from Multiple Columns. Sample Data for Summarizing Data from Multiple Columns Obs Salesperson January February March 1 Smith 1000 650 800 2 Johnson 0 900 900 3 Reed 1200 700 850 4 Davis 1050 900 1000 5 Thompson 750 850 1000 6 Peterson 900 600 500 7 Jones 800 900 1200 8 Murphy 700 ...Jan 22, 2007 · You've already seen how a SAS data set is a matrix where each row is an observation and each column is a variable. SAS has two kinds of variables: numeric and character. SAS will attempt to identify the type of a variable by what you put in it. However, once a variable is created, the type cannot be changed. In SAS, the 5 most common ways to calculate the average per group are PROC SQL, PROC MEANS, PROC TABULATE, PROC REPORT, and a Data Step. We provide examples and SAS code to compare these 5 methods based on complexity, type of output (report and/or dataset), and flexibility considering formatting, sorting, and labeling.

Calculating Lead in SAS In SAS, there is no direct function for calculating LEAD. I feel the same there should be a SAS function for it :-) It can be calculated with the following logic : Create a sequence of numbers and then sort the sequence by descending order. Then we calculate lag of the variable for which we need to calculate lead.Nov 29, 2011 · how many rows and columns (down and across). name for the template. Note that the macro is called *inside* the proc greplay statement, which allows the user access to pro greplay statment options */ proc greplay nofs tc=work.templates; %makeGridTemplate (across=7, down=7, ordering=LRTB,

create a measure; measure = average (sum (col1) + sum (col2) +sum (col3)) If I took the time to answer your question and I came up with a solution, please mark my post as a solution and /or give kudos freely for the effort 🙂 Thank you! Proud to be a Super User! Message 2 of 9. 41,405 Views. 0.unique value within a column or combi nation of values across columns listed in its GROUP BY statement. For instance, the following query lists, as SAS output, totals for the number of boys and girls in the table SASHELP.CLASS: select sex, count(*) as count from sashelp.class group by sex order by count desc;Liebherr in the United States. Liebherr is a leading global manufacturer of products and services for the construction and mining sectors, as well as refrigeration and freezing products for residential and commercial use. Our product range also includes aerospace and transportation systems, gear cutting technology and automation systems and ...

Nov 15, 2018 · How to AVERAGE time. Overlapping ranges. Extract. First word in cell value. K-th word in cell value. Last word in cell value. First three digits in value. Numbers in cell value. Unique digits. Numbers in column. Name initials. Extract headers. Text string manipulation. Replace part of formula. Identify characters. Index match. Last value ... Dec 11, 2012 · Now that we've covered the basics - creating calculations, using functions and casting data - we'll have a look at numerical and then (separately) string expressions. Formulae, Expressions and Calculations in SQL (this blog) Arithmetic and Numerical Functions. Working with text (including string functions) CASE WHEN statement.

##### What characteristics are necessary in a cvs employee

Nucleophile strength chart